Unpacking and Initial Inspection

Before unpacking the YT-1/YT-1S from its shipping container or carton, inspect for signs of external damage. If the carton is damaged, notify the carrier. The shipping carton contains the basic instrument and its standard accessories. Refer to the replaceable parts list for a complete listing.
If the contents of the shipping container are incomplete, if there is mechanical damage or defect, or if the instrument does not meet operational check requirements, contact your local T ektronix Field Office or representative. If the shipping container is damaged, notify the carrier as well as T ektronix.
The instrument was inspected both mechanically and electrically before shipment. It should be free of mechanical damage and meet or exceed all electrical specifications. Procedures to check operational performance are in the parent instruction service manual. Procedures to check electrical and mechanical specifications are in the Calibration section of this manual.

Instructions for Use

Making permanent records with the 1500-series is easy with the Tektronix YT-1/YT-1S Digital Chart Recorder.
CAUTION. Do not operate this product without paper installed, or, if operating when the paper runs out, shut the power off immediately. Printing without paper might burn out the printhead.
1. Make sure the desired waveform (or waveforms) is displayed on
the LCD.
2. Slide back the protective cover on the recorder. Push PRINT on
the front panel of the chart recorder.
3. When the chart recorder has finished, tear off the paper
recording, pulling the paper to the left. You may prefer to close the door prior to tearing off the chart to facilitate a cleaner tear.
Making chart recordings with the YT-1/YT-1S will reduce the charge of the battery pack (if so equipped) in the parent instrument. Read the appropriate battery information in the parent instrument Operator section.

Paper Replacement

1. Turn the knurled knob on the front panel of the chart recorder
counter-clockwise until it loosens. Pull the unit from the parent instrument. Set the YT-1/YT-1S with the front panel to the right.
2. With your thumbs, push the frame surrounding the motor pulley.
Push until the motor assembly latch locks the motor assembly to the side frame. This loosens the tension in the paper path, allowing any remaining paper to be removed.
3. Remove the paper retaining knob. Remove any paper and the
empty paper core.
YT-1 / YT-1S Chart Recorder
1–1
Operating Instructions
4. Following the diagram on the top of the recorder, place a fresh
roll of paper in the recorder so the paper unwinds off the right side of the roll into the paper path (looking down on the recorder, the paper unrolls clockwise). T earing the end of the paper roll on a slant will facilitate placing the paper in the slot.
5. Assure that the paper drops down into the paper path without
binding, and the paper protrudes through the slot in the front of the instrument. Release the keeper from the frame, and the paper drive mechanism will return to the operating position.

Product Description

The Tektronix YT-1/YT-1S Chart Recorder is an optional accessory for a parent instrument (e.g., the 1500B/C-series Metallic Time Domain Reflectometers). It is designed to plug into the instrument in the option port.
The YT-1/YT-1S has a water resistant door that covers the record paper slot.
A chart recording is a permanent record. It can be of great service in fault interpretation (e.g., a chart recording of a fault can be compared to that of an acceptable test).
